The phrase "also committed to building"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when expressing dedication or responsibility towards the act of constructing or developing something, often in a collaborative or organizational context.
Example: "Our organization is also committed to building sustainable communities through various outreach programs."
Alternatives: "also dedicated to creating" or "also focused on developing".
